Bjcp British Brown Ale. A malty, caramelly, brown british ale without the roasted flavors of a porter. In this blog post we look ath the tasting notes for a british brown ale, it's history. What should you expect from a british brown ale according to the bjcp style guidelines. The 2015 bjcp style guidelines are a major revision from the 2008 edition. Balanced and flavorful, but usually a little stronger than most average. The goals of the new edition are to better address. The bjcp currently categorizes british brown ale as style 13b in the brown british beer category along with dark mild and english porter.
